JOB DESCRIPTION:
This position will primarily be responsible for the management maintenance and turn-up of wireless infrastructure. As a field engineer you will also be responsible for all site planning and engineering necessary for the successful operation and deployment of towers backhaul positions and base station sites. You will also provide field service support coordinate installations work trouble tickets provision equipment fulfill orders and perform other duties as required. This position routinely resolves issues submitted by external and internal customers via Email or customer calls. Some after normal business hours work will be required including an on-call rotation. The individual must be open to a flexible work schedule and willing to work more than 40 hours per week as objectives require. Duties also include monitoring and responding to alarms as well as occasional maintenance during late-night hours.
P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ES:
Responsible for maintaining wireless towers backhaul equipment and access points
Finalize engineering of power cabling and hardware installation at tower sites
Communicate with tower owners assist in the research of new sites and help maintain positive relationships with property owners
Review and approve designs for the new project based on site survey data
Assist with wireless-related projects
Manage monitoring and maintaining the network infrastructure
Assist with all WISP and FTTx equipment and network uplink hardware
Work closely with other operations team members
Provide tech support and leadership for both wireless technicians
Review trouble reports for hardware software equipment and service concerns with other departments.
Assist with the setup and testing of new trial equipment technologies and programs. Specializing in fixed wireless radio technologies including CBRS.
Supporting new employees through OJT and job shadowing
Demonstrating behaviors that ensure quality customer service and we adequately address escalated customer issues.
Conducting on-site inspections to evaluate adherence to safety engineering and industry standards
Responsible for the installation operation and administration of network site equipment transport facilities D.C. power systems and generators but may also from time to time install subscriber modules and equipment for commercial customers.
Complete site surveys for the deployment of new wireless network facilities or to facilitate upgrades to existing towers and infrastructure.
Maintain sites by performing required incidental and regular preventive maintenance routines including power equipment (batteries power plant rectifiers generators etc.) transmission and associated equipment and completes necessary logs reports and postings. And performs civil maintenance as is necessary.
Communicate and liaise with all other Company departments; notify appropriate parties immediately of any issues which may affect efficient operations including but not limited to outages service disruptions and repeated customer complaints.
Work requires weekend and/or evening work and some travel may be required
Installation of cable wiring and related tasks.
Other duties as assigned.
SKILL REQUIREMENTS:
Ability to lift 50 Lbs climb a tower poles and 40ft ladder
Proficient with Windows and browser software.
Integration & Commissioning
Ability to read and understand EF&I MOPs (Methods of Procedures)
Troubleshooting Alarms
Possession of a valid drivers license.
Working in all outdoor weather conditions
Maintains the antenna systems by troubleshooting faults performing voltage standing wave ratio checks (VSWR) and visual inspections. Responsible for antenna alignment and antenna replacement as required.
Must have knowledge of pertinent FCC / FAA / EPA / OSHA regulations.
Utilize computer inputs to create modify and/or correct database contents microwave system analysis and Digital Cross Connect administration/operation.
Coordinate clearing of trouble with other groups and organizations and work with other employees and/or customers in the maintenance and installation of wireless service.
Use sophisticated electronic test equipment measuring devices meters and hand tools in analyzing adjusting installing wiring repairing maintaining and testing wireless transmission and associated equipment.
Performs all associated administrative functions including evaluating site statistics updating daily logs and internal and external communications; Conducts collection and presentation of field data of the wireless market as required.
Performs grounding system maintenance.
Proficient in FTTX & WISP-related radios and equipment PRTG and other monitoring software.
Experienced with choosing and terminating cables for computer and electrical components
Comfortable with climbing towers on ladders under buildings and into small spaces
Familiar with Cat 5e Cat 6 RG-6 and RG-59 cables
Effective at troubleshooting and problem-solving
Basic understanding of IP Ethernet Routing & Switching
Fiber standards connectors & Copper cabling
Basic knowledge of electrical wiring and differences between AC positive DC & negative DC
Excellent communication skills are necessary for interaction with customers vendors contractors and other team members.
Training will be given to develop skills with (a) Ethernet Routing & Switching (G. 8032 QoS BGP and OSPF) (b) IPSec VPN ACLs (c) VoIP (d) DWDM / ROADM / SONET / TDM and (e) CBRS as is necessary to complete your job.
Must be able to maintain confidentiality
Must comply with Company and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) safety policies and requirements
Obtain CPI certification and maintain climbing certifications
Assist in managing network devices as required by management
Duties may involve provisioning circuits or hardware
Perform IP hardware circuit and backbone capacity planning.
Assist with the installation of POP and CO Collocation Equipment Power and/or Inside Plant.
